Sex without consent is rape. Rape is a worldwide epidemic that disproportionately impacts women and girls, regardless of their ethnicity, religious or spiritual beliefs, physical or mental ability, or status.
Currently, only a handful of countries in the world have consent-based rape laws that enable prosecutors, juries, and judges to examine whether a case can be prosecuted on the absence of consent, rather than on the basis of force or violence.
In the fall of 2023, Equality Now launched its Consent Campaign to highlight how we’ve worked to change sexual violence laws around the world toward the adoption of a consent-based definition.
